Cope Quote by Tracey Garvis-Graves

“Maybe that's how it starts. You stumble upon something that helps you cope, fills a void. Makes you feel something different than what you currently feel. You know in the long run it probably won't be good for you, but you do it anyway. Tell yourself you can handle it.” quote by Tracey Garvis-Graves
